Students are invited to join based on their academic achievements and …Founded in 1897 at the University of Maine, Phi Kappa Phi is the nation’s oldest, largest, and most selective honor society for all academic disciplines. Its chapters are on more than 300 campuses in the United States, Puerto Rico, and the Philippines. Each year, approximately 30,000 members are initiated. Since its founding, Phi Kappa Phi ... Graduating with honors based on GPA and honor societies are ...The Honor Society of Phi Kappa Phi is the nation's oldest, largest, and most selective all-discipline honor society. Founded in 1897, the distinguishing characteristic of Phi Kappa Phi is its belief that all branches of higher education merit recognition. It may seem bizarre, but honor ...Oct 26, 2012 · Unfortunately, Apple will pick one item or another that they will basically put "on sale" for Phi Kappa Phi members. It is sporadic and generally not on anything tremendously useful, such as a Macbook. In short, the "discount" programs are next to useless gimmicks. If you join, do not join for these reasons.
